For many women, acne often goes beyond just a cosmetic concern as it can be a leading cause of emotional distress, social withdrawal, and lasting physical scars. Prescription and over-the-counter treatments remain the first-line solutions for this common skin concern, and one surprising yet effective option that often gets overlooked is birth control. Dermatologists have long prescribed birth control pills for acne spot treatment in Singapore, and there are currently four FDA-approved options that are formally recognized for this purpose.

Typically recommended for healthy individuals seeking both contraception and acne management, birth control is often introduced when traditional therapies like oral antibiotics or topical acne creams don’t work. How Does Birth Control Treat Acne?

The link between hormones and acne is well-documented, particularly during puberty, menstrual cycles, or menopause. Fluctuating hormone levels, especially androgens like testosterone, stimulate sebum production—an oily substance that, when overproduced, clogs pores and fosters acne-causing bacteria.

Combination birth control pills (containing estrogen and progestin) counter this process by suppressing androgen levels. Estrogen reduces circulating testosterone, while progestin—a synthetic progesterone—complements this effect. The result is minimized sebum production, fewer clogged pores, and reduced acne severity. However, initial use may trigger temporary flare-ups as your body adjusts to new hormone levels. Most users observe improvement within 2–3 months, though some see results in weeks.

FDA-Approved Birth Control Pills for Acne Treatment

All FDA-approved options combine estrogen (ethinyl estradiol) with varying progestins. While studies suggest comparable efficacy, subtle differences in progestin type may influence individual responses. Trial and error, guided by your healthcare provider, is often key to finding the best fit:

1. Ortho Tri-Cyclen

The first birth control approved for acne, it pairs estrogen with norgestimate. Available in generics, it offers adjustable progestin dosing to suit hormonal needs.

2. Beyaz

Contains drospirenone, a progestin that may outperform others for acne in some users. Also prescribed for premenstrual dysphoric disorder (PMDD) and available generically.

3. Yaz

Shares Beyaz’s drospirenone formula and PMDD benefits. Generics like Loryna, Gianvi, and Nikki offer accessible alternatives.

4. Estrostep FE

Uses norethindrone acetate and varying estrogen doses. Though the brand is discontinued, generics remain available. Unique for including ferrous fumarate, an iron supplement to mitigate deficiency risks.

When Is Birth Control Recommended for Acne?

Birth control may be advised for persistent acne—blackheads, whiteheads, or inflammatory lesions—when first-line treatments fail. It can also be paired with other therapies provided by an aesthetic clinic in Singapore for enhanced results.

Common Birth Control Side Effects

Like any medication, birth control comes with several side effects that fortunately go away after 2-3 months of taking the pill. If these side effects bother you, just give your body some time to acclimate to the new change in hormone levels. Common temporary symptoms include:

  • Breast tenderness
  • Nausea or stomach discomfort
  • Headaches
  • Mood swings
  • Irregular bleeding or spotting
  • Reduced libido

Discontinuing the pill may also trigger adjustments, such as:

  • Acne resurgence
  • PMS symptoms
  • Irregular cycles
  • Hormonal fluctuations

These post-pill effects typically resolve as your body recalibrates.
